The Golden Beginnings: 1980s to Early 1990s
Disney’s foray into television animation took A serious leap within the eighties Using the launch of DuckTales (1987). Centered on Scrooge McDuck and his adventurous nephews, the sequence was a significant and commercial good results, placing the standard for top-quality animated storytelling on TV. Its achievement paved the way in which for other hits like Chip 'n Dale: Rescue Rangers (1989), TaleSpin (1990), and Darkwing Duck (1991). These demonstrates merged motion, comedy, and robust character advancement, marking the beginning of what supporters phone the “Disney Afternoon” era.

Renaissance and Enlargement: Mid-1990s to 2000s
Through the Disney Renaissance, animated films just like the Lion King and Aladdin dominated theaters, and lots of of them discovered new existence as TV collection. Aladdin: The Sequence (1994) as well as the Lion King's spin-off, Timon & Pumbaa (1995), expanded the worlds of the movies, offering admirers far more adventures with beloved characters.

In the meantime, Disney also produced authentic ideas that didn’t stem from movies. Gargoyles (1994), As an example, launched darker themes and serialized storytelling, breaking new floor for Disney with its mythological depth and sophisticated narratives.

The 2000s: Innovation and teenage Appeal
As animation methods developed, so did the themes. The early 2000s noticed the emergence of teen-oriented series including Kim Doable (2002), an motion-comedy a few highschool Lady who will save the world in her spare time. The present’s mixture of humor, action, and relatable adolescent themes won a dedicated enthusiast base.

Around the very same time, Lilo & Stitch: The Series (2003) adapted the strike Motion picture into a captivating episodic journey, as well as the Proud Relatives (2001) stood out for its cultural relevance and illustration, highlighting an African-American spouse and children in a way that was each authentic and entertaining.

The Modern Era: 2010s to These days
In recent times, Disney has reinvented its television animation strategy with visually hanging and narratively prosperous sequence like Gravity Falls (2012), Star vs. The Forces of Evil (2015), along with the Owl Property (2020). These demonstrates dive further into fantasy and thriller, usually with overarching plots that appeal to each younger audiences and adults.

Additionally, the reboot society observed achievements with DuckTales (2017), which reintroduced the classic collection with modern-day storytelling, assorted figures, along with a broader universe.
